Understanding the Form IT-212-ATT

The Form IT-212-ATT, also known as the Claim for Historic Barn Rehabilitation Credit And Employment Incentive Credit, is a vital tax document utilized in the United States. Specifically, it serves to help individuals and businesses claim tax credits related to the rehabilitation of historic barns and employment incentives. This form is part of the tax compliance process overseen by the Department of Taxation and Finance and is crucial for those seeking to reduce their state tax liability through these specialized credits.

Who Typically Uses the Form IT-212-ATT

This form is primarily used by property owners who have undertaken the restoration of historic barns eligible for the credit, as well as businesses qualifying for employment incentives. These entities or individuals often include those in agricultural sectors, preservation groups, or businesses looking to expand their workforce through state-recognized incentive programs.

Eligibility Criteria for Credits

There are specific eligibility criteria to claim credits on the IT-212-ATT. For the Historic Barn Rehabilitation Credit, the barn must be certified as historic, and the work done must meet prescribed standards. The Employment Incentive Credit requires businesses to meet specific employee hiring or training benchmarks. Understanding these requirements is crucial to accurately file the form and claim the benefits.

Key Components of the Form IT-212-ATT

The form is structured to capture detailed financial information and project descriptions.

  • Part 1: Captures basic taxpayer information.
  • Part 2: Details expenditures and calculations related to the Historic Barn Rehabilitation Credit.
  • Part 3: Outlines employment data for the Employment Incentive Credit.
